WebJan 20, 2024 · New data from a large-scale genetic study led by Oxford Population Health confirms that alcohol directly causes cancer. Worldwide, alcohol may cause around 3 million deaths each year, including over 400,000 from cancer.. WebAlcohol causes 3.3% of cancer cases in the UK, which is around 11,900 cases per year [ 3 ].
